Abstract

The study was carried out to explore the issues related to the CEFR-aligned learning outcome implementation for non-English major students at Hue University. Its focus was on the advantages and challenges during the implementation process perceived by general English teachers. Qualitative approach was chosen with the data being collected by means of in-depth interview. Ten general English teachers who have experienced teaching non-English major students at Hue University took part in the study. The findings have shown that the CEFR-aligned learning outcome implementation process for non-English major students at Hue University has gained a number of advantages but still faced some challenges. The advantages included appropriate teacher training, modern facilities and resources, teacher sound understanding of the policy, and positive changes in teaching methodology. The challenges were more related to the imbalance among students’ proficiency, assigned textbooks, teacher-led hours and required learning outcome and assessment practices
